So, I finished another drama called Will it Snow for Christmas? today. Wow, that was a very melodramatic drama! It was mainly about the coincidental meeting between Cha Kang Jin and Han Ji Wan and their twisted fate. They fell in love when they were young (highschool) but one day KJ loses the necklace his father gave him in the river, and to retrieve it, JW's overachieving brother helps her to find it, only to drown and die. JW then blames herself for his death, and disappears to Seoul (never actually telling KJ that she likes him). 8 years later, KJ and JW meet again, because KJ works in the Architecture firm across the street from where JW works in a cafe. JW ended up studying to be a Naturopath following in her father's footsteps, and the keep her brother's dream alive (though she is not very smart, she kept trying). There were many obstacles for JW and KJ to be together, such as a guy and girl that also liked them, but they eventually gave up realizing that they could never get between them (these two were lovers in the past, and in the end got together again). However, KJ's mother loved JW's father from long ago, and moved back to their hometown only to see him again. However, she saw JW's family being so happy, so she stayed away. But, one day JW's father realizes he has a brain tumour, and so he was dying, he decided to leave with KJ's mother to avoid telling anyone about the illness. He then dies, and KJ has to deal with JW's mother, who believes KJ to be her son that passed away. 3 years later, they are still in that terrible state of pretending to be siblings, until finally KJ's mother re-appears, and forces JW's mother to come to her senses. However, JW's mother did not leave them be, because she would not forgive KJ and his mother unless he left JW. So, he left her, but 1 year later, fortunately, JW's mother realized that they loved eachother and that KJ was genuine when he pretended to be her son. So, in the end, they finally (after sooo many obstacles) got together. I cried a lot for this drama, but ended up learning to fight my tears, by conditioning myself.
